Corneal Neurotisation Surgery: A Single-Centre Experience

Purpose

Neurotrophic keratopathy (NK) is a debilitating condition characterised by loss of corneal sensation and impaired healing, often resulting in persistent epithelial defects, ulceration, and visual morbidity. Corneal neurotisation has emerged as a promising reconstructive procedure to restore corneal innervation. We report our single‑centre experience with corneal neurotisation, evaluating surgical techniques, clinical outcomes, and safety.


Methods

A retrospective case series was conducted of five patients (six eyes) who underwent corneal neurotisation between 2020 and 2025. Procedures included direct and indirect nerve transfer techniques using autologous sensory donor nerves. Outcome measures comprised time to epithelial healing, quantitative corneal sensation, sub‑basal nerve regeneration on in vivo confocal microscopy, best‑corrected visual acuity (BCVA), and peri‑/post‑operative complications.


Results

All eyes achieved complete corneal epithelial healing; mean time to closure was consistent with published cohorts. Significant improvement in corneal sensitivity was observed post‑operatively in both direct and indirect techniques. In vivo confocal microscopy demonstrated re‑establishment of sub‑basal nerve fibres in all cases with available imaging. BCVA was stable or improved in the majority. There were no major intra‑ or post‑operative complications, and donor‑site morbidity was minimal.


Conclusion

In our early experience, corneal neurotisation is a safe and effective therapeutic option for NK, facilitating restoration of sensation and corneal integrity with low morbidity. Both direct and indirect approaches yielded favourable anatomical and functional outcomes. These findings support the integration of corneal neurotisation into the oculoplastic surgical repertoire for appropriately selected patients.
